Danielle Hofstetter

I can’t rave enough about Pueo’s Osteria! When you’re on vacation, the last thing you want is to worry about getting sick, and this restaurant takes gluten-free dining very seriously. Almost any dish can be modified, and they even have a separate kitchen prep area.

I had the veal Parmesan, and it was absolutely delicious. My friend, who is also gluten-free, ordered the fresh catch, and it was amazing as well. We even considered taking a pizza back with us, but decided that just gives us another reason to come back before we leave!

Our server, Courtney, was knowledgeable, attentive, and made excellent recommendations. And be sure to save room for the chocolate torte, it was the perfect way to finish the meal!
